MOUNTAIN HERITAGE QUILTER'S GUILD

The Mountain Heritage Quilters Guild New President - Lynda Sago. Quilters Guild is a non-profit organiation whose purpose is to promote quilting in Marion County and to help members with quilting through programs during regular meetings and at workshops. To encourage understanding, and appreciation of the art of quilting. To preserve the heritage of quilting in our community. BENEFITS of Membership in Mountain Heritage Quilters Guild are Networking with other quilters, Directory of Members, Guild Membership Card, Monthly meeting with program, Monthly workshop and Friendly people sharing quilting experiences. Did you know that according to a 2011 documentary on art of quilting that "Stitched" quilting world with more than 21 million quilters in the U.S. and largest quilt show in the nation – the International Quilt Festival held in Houston, Texas draws over 50,000 people. Now you have the opportunity of learning the art of Quilting at the YWCA. The Mountain Heritage Quilters Guild meets each month on the second Friday of the Month at 6:30 P.M. Karate is a form of Kung Fu. Martial Arts is one of the best methods of physical fitness, and while you are training you are actually preparing yourself for the unexpected thru a unique method of self-defense.

TAO LUNG KUNG FU

Instructor: Joe Antolock 3rd Level Blackbelt-Kung Fu, Approx. 20 years experience in Law Enforcement and Drug Awareness

Instructor: Terry McLean, 6th Level Blackbelt-Kung Fu, 2nd Level Blackbelt-Gyaku Nami Do; Founder of Bao Chong Tao

"We accept male and female students ages 10 and up" Monthly Dues $40.00

Type of Instruction: Traditional Kung Fu, Physical Conditioning, Stretching, Proper Breathing, Basic Techniques, Advanced Techniques, Weapon Defense, Awareness, Self-Defense, Takedowns, Kung Fu Forms, Controlled Sparring, Chi-Kung Methods, And the "12-Animals"Fighting Techiques.

T'AI CHI FOR YOUR HEALTH

PRESENTED BY CERTIFIED T'AI CHI INSTRUCTOR DAVID "PHOENIX NUTTER

Discover the benefits of this low impact 24 movement abbreviated Yang Style T'ai Chi set which will improve your balance, circulation, respiration and strengthen every bone, muscle and tendon from the waist down. The slow, gentle movements of this "meditation in motion" brings a calm peacefulness and has helped with such problems as insomnia, depression, and dyslexia. There is new research that T’ai Chi will slow down and, in some cases, actually stop the progression of Parkinson’s. T’ai Chi is the only exercise recommended by the American Arthritis Foundation. Once you learn all the movements, this set which will take only 2 minutes to do every day, you will feel in line and at one with the heartbeat of the Universe, in a sea of C'hi, flowing like water. Doing T'ai Chi on a daily basis will increase your lifespan by at least 5 years. Is adding 5 years to your life worth......
